The system consists of the following components, all of them working by the ccTalk protocol: a. Aventador self-cleaning feeder hopper: receives the heap of coins to be counted, and starts one by one delivery to the inlet of the coin acceptor. The dispensing hopper is equipped with various elements (*) meant to remove dirt from the coins poured in, to clean the coin belt, as well as to eliminate debris, dust and electrostatic charges from the coins to be counted.

1.2 Safety The Aventador system must be installed in machines equipped with devices apt to disconnect power supply. Always power off before removing or installing the Hopper Aventador. The system contains moving mechanical parts: DO NOT PUT fingers or objects other than coins while the device is operating, or when power is switched on.

For CRC checksum case format is: [ Destination address ] [ Nr. of data bytes ] [ CRC 16 LSB ] [ Header ] [ Data 1 ] [ Data n ] [ CRC 16 MSB ] 1.4.1 Address Address range is from address 0 to address 255. Address 0 is special case or so called “broadcast” address and address 1 is default host address.

This command dispenses coin from the hopper. Maximum number of coin hopper can dispense with a single command is 255. After Dispense hopper coin command, hopper need to be enabled, else dispense action is not performed. Alberici hopper answers correctly to two format of dispense coin command.

3.0 Setting the Hopper Address via the DIP-SWITCH row in the 10p pcb The default address of Alberici hoppers (03) can be changed by setting the onboard switches. The following table shows the possibleDip-Switch combinations that can be used to set the Hopper address.
